Sir Y K's entrepreneurial skills are recognised and

appreciated throughout the world. But it is with Hong Kong - and the unique business ethos of the territory that his

achievements are most closely associated. For Hong Kong has provided the conditions in which his extraordinary skills and energy can be applied to the full.

Sir K, like many others in the territory, has seen his

Y

enterprises flourish in Hong Kong's environment of liberal

capitalism. His achievements in a wide range of fields including sea, land and air transport, finance and insurance, hotels and property mirror the remarkable post war success of Hong Kong itself, as a trading, manufacturing and

financial centre.
